"Preprocessed" commonly refers to data or information that has undergone preliminary processing or preparation before further analysis or use. Synonyms for "preprocessed" include "prepared", "formatted", "modified" or "refined". These words convey the idea of making the data ready for a specific purpose or application. Additionally, synonyms like "cleaned", "sorted", "organized" or "parsed" emphasize the actions involved in scrutinizing or structuring the data. In the context of computing or programming, alternatives could be "parsed", "transformed", "compiled" or "initialized", indicating the preparation of code or input for execution. Overall, "preprocessed" has a range of synonyms that capture the essence of preparing or altering data before utilization.

Preprocessed is a term that refers to the preparation of data or information before it is analyzed, used or made into a final product. Some antonyms for preprocessed are fresh, raw, unprocessed, unrefined, and untouched. Raw and unrefined are often used to describe food products that have not been treated with heat or chemicals. Unprocessed is often used to describe materials or data that have not been altered in any way. Fresh and untouched may be used to describe products that have not been stored or handled prior to use. While preprocessed may sound like a positive term, there are many circumstances where it may be desirable to work with raw or unprocessed data.
